EagleEye Reveals 3 Form Factors in 2025

Anduril unveiled EagleEye, a helmeted mixed-reality system, on October 13, 2025, aiming to integrate AI and live sensor feeds into soldiers' sightlines.

The system comes in three form factors: helmet, visor, and glasses versions, with built-in teammate tracking, making it a militarized platform.

The announcement marks a shift in the Army's AR race, moving from Microsoft-led testing to vendor-driven prototyping, compressing procurement timelines and raising stakes for suppliers and soldiers.

This development follows Anduril taking control of the Army's IVAS effort and winning a $159 million prototyping award in September 2025.
